PUBLIC SECTOR FUNDING STRATEGIES
For a growing number of nonprofit organizations, particularly museums, other arts organizations and social service agencies, a key component to a successful capital campaign is to develop a public sector funding strategy. This enables organizations to create and capitalize on public-private partnerships to raise significant amounts of revenue toward a campaign goal.

For many nonprofit organizations, developing a public sector funding strategy is a new approach to fund-raising.
